Chemistry 1002: Solubility

Solubility: Students learn how to distinguish between saturated, unsaturated, and supersaturated solutions and between dilute and concentrated solutions. They also learn to identify factors that affect solubility.

About the Program

Chemistry & Physics

Chemistry & Physics consists of two series teaching high school college preparatory chemistry and physics. Chemistry: A Study of Matter and Physics Fundamentals provides instructional content delivered through thirty-minute episodes and integrated classroom materials. Episodes provide content while and engage students in discussions, problem-solving, and laboratory activities.
